Least Common Multiple of 10887 and 10904 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 10887 and 10904, than apply into the LCM equation.

GCF(10887,10904) = 1
LCM(10887,10904) = ( 10887 × 10904) / 1
LCM(10887,10904) = 118711848 / 1
LCM(10887,10904) = 118711848
